Stunning Japanese-Style House in Da Nang Featured on International Architecture Media

A remarkable residential property in the coastal city of Da Nang, Vietnam, has captured the attention of international architecture and design media. This beautiful home, heavily inspired by traditional and modern Japanese design principles, stands out as a masterpiece of minimalism and tranquility. By blending the clean lines of Japanese architecture with local Vietnamese elements and tropical climate adaptations, the creators have designed an oasis of calm amidst the bustling city.

The house prioritizes natural light, open-space planning, and a deep connection to nature, which are core tenets of Japanese Zen philosophy. Large floor-to-ceiling glass windows and sliding doors allow sunlight to flood the interior spaces, creating an airy and spacious atmosphere. Natural materials, particularly warm wood, raw concrete, and local stone, are used extensively throughout the structure. This organic material palette not only provides a tactile connection to the earth but also ensures the home ages gracefully over time.

One of the most praised features of the Da Nang house is its clever integration of green spaces. Courtyards, indoor gardens, and small water features are strategically placed to promote natural ventilation and cooling, a crucial factor in Vietnam's warm climate. These pocket gardens serve as peaceful sanctuaries within the home, allowing residents to enjoy the soothing sounds of rustling leaves and trickling water. The seamless transition between indoor and outdoor living areas creates a sense of endless space and harmony.

Inside, the interior design reflects the "less is more" ethos. Furniture is kept low to the ground and highly functional, maximizing floor space and maintaining clear sightlines. Storage solutions are seamlessly integrated into the walls to eliminate clutter, ensuring that the focus remains on the beauty of the architectural lines and the natural surroundings. This minimalist approach promotes a mindful lifestyle, free from the distractions of modern consumerism.

The international recognition of this Da Nang home highlights the growing global appreciation for Vietnamese architectural talent. Local architects are increasingly celebrated for their ability to synthesize global design trends, like Japanese minimalism, with regional needs and sustainable practices. For homeowners and designers seeking inspiration, this Japanese-style house in Da Nang offers a perfect blueprint for creating a serene, eco-friendly, and visually stunning modern home.
